Alaan is building the Middle East's first AI-powered spend management platform, designed to simplify finance for businesses. The company's product combines smart corporate cards, real-time expense tracking, AI-driven automation, accounting integrations, and financial insights into a single platform. Its technical focus spans artificial intelligence, automation, and financial data analytics.
The platform is used by over 2,000 businesses across the UAE and Saudi Arabia. Alaan reports that its customers have collectively saved more than AED 100 million, and the company reached profitability within three years of founding. It is backed by Y Combinator and other global investors.
